Responsibilities
- Prepares food items using standardized recipes in a timely manner.
- Determines food and supplies needed and coordinates meal production with serving hours.
- Monitors all food items to see that at least the minimum guidelines for temperature, taste, and quality are upheld at all times.
- Ensures the proper preparation, portioning, and serving of foods as indicated on the menu cycle and standardized recipes. Tastes and prepares food to determine quality.
- Maintains or exceeds standards of appearance, cleanliness, hygiene, and health standards.
- Practices all safety and loss prevention procedures.
- Oversees food storage; checks labels and dates.
- Completes cleaning duties.
- Follows all local, state, and federal policies regarding food handling.
- Maintains food safety equipment records and food safety temperature records.
- Other duties as assigned.
